We obtained the flock image distributed in the water using the image input device,
and the size and distribution ratio of flocs were obtained using image processing
algorithm. the image input device provides the user with the image in real time in
the water, and the user analyzes the flock information using the developed image
processing algorithm. Since the study of floc analysis using image processing
technique is not available in Korea, this study is different from conventional floc
characterization studies such as ja-test and IPDA. Not only was it possible to elucidate
the characteristics of flocs in a shorter time.
